home
>
Team snapback cap
team snapback cap
Team snapback cap
Club snapback cap this club snapback cap has a contrasting peek and a club crest to the front for a great look club hat snapback contrasting peek club crest 100 cotton newcastle

SIMILAR PRODUCTS